You should really avoid using catch-all's the recipient will end up receiving more spam plus you put far more load on the providers email servers.
You are better off adding email aliases for the odd variation of the actual address.

I am building a website which is not yet live, hosted by JustHost. While working on the site I encountered a number of short periods when the site was unavailable, so I decided to monitor it using Pingdom.com. In just 13 days this has identified 53 outages totalling 7.5 hours of downtime, including one incidence of more than 4 hours downtime. Obviously I cannot contemplate going live with this level of availability; I have just asked them if there's anything they can do to improve things, otherwise I'll be cancelling and moving elsewhere before going live.
Also ping response time is 164ms on JustHost compared to only 23ms on another site I have with Namesco.
